Metro Police say an alert employee ran to the back of the Family Dollar store and called 911 as armed robber William McGilmer was holding up the North Nashville Store on Whites Creek Pike Monday morning. He is in custody, jailed in lieu of an $82,500 bond.

William James McGilmer, 36, while wearing a white mask made out of the sleeve of a t-shirt, entered the store, pulled a gun and demanded money from the cash register and safe. As McGilmer was robbing the business, an employee he had not seen ran to the rear of the building and called 911. Officer Zachary Goodall arrived on the scene quickly and saw McGilmer fleeing through the woodline behind the store toward Revels Drive. Officer Goodall gave chase and caught McGilmer in the 500 block of Revels Drive. He was brought back to the store, where staff positively identified him as the robber. The t-shirt sleeve mask was still around his neck. A black BB pistol resembling a real firearm was found along McGilmer’s flight path.

McGilmer refused to answer detectives’ questions.  He is charged with aggravated robbery, evading arrest and gun possession by a convicted felon.  He is jailed in lieu of $82,500 bond and remains under investigation in regard to other crimes.
